Gospel blues guitar in the style of Gary Davis and others offers another way to pick while also delivering a message, in this case, a religious one.
Gospel blues chord patterns tend to be a little unusual, often including chords that shouldn't logically appear in the standard chord progression, mostly being used to bridge chords and make the music more dynamic and interesting for the listener.
While I do use some bridging chords in this way, the overall structure and picking pattern of Can't Cross Here is very simple - it's based on the chords of A, E(7) and D7, and uses a call/response idea, where the vice express a line of lyrics and the the guitar answers with a simple riff.
